Why Coastal Windows Age Faster In Ormond Beach FL

Homes in Ormond Beach FL live with a harder window workload than inland properties, because salt air, humidity, wind, and sudden storms all push on the same weak points.

The warning signs often start small. A cloudy pane, sticky locks, peeling sealant, or rust on fasteners can point to damage long before a window actually leaks.

Impact Windows, Shutters, And Standard Replacement Options

Most people comparing impact windows vs hurricane shutters Ormond Beach FL are trying to solve the same problem in two different ways. One option builds protection into the opening. The other adds protection only when a storm is coming.

Impact windows stay in place year-round and are built to resist flying debris and pressure changes. Shutters can still be a smart solution, but they require deployment, storage, and enough discipline to use them before a storm gets close.
